Output 418592f8d8cbfbb64218a19ebca4e100f355d65c1675e2ef9a156166166da2e4:1

value
1096989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8ea22353f2c569efa6cc3b4ea5e14264e998fe6 OP_EQUALVERIFY OP_CHECKSIG
address
1KKLdFpeV1ypYgX5pDhnvPfAmNiQ8pbEvq
transaction
418592f8d8cbfbb64218a19ebca4e100f355d65c1675e2ef9a156166166da2e4
confirmations
596735
spent
true